RecentDocs

Explorer tracks recently opened files per extension in HKCU\Software\Microsoft\Windows\CurrentVersion\Explorer\RecentDocs, including files on removed storage.

Forensic significance

Common scenarios in which this artifact becomes decisive evidence.

  • Reconstructing file access history on removed USB drives
  • Document exfiltration — which confidential files were opened
  • Insider threat timeline
